LabVIEW

How to Control Tabor AWGs with LabVIEW - Getting started

With over a million users worldwide, LabVIEW programming language is widely used to control and program various test and measurement instruments, be it a single instrument or a system with various instruments. This series of tutorials, “How to Control Tabor AWGs with LabVIEW”, will provide step by step instructions and various examples of how to use LabVIEW in conjunction with Tabor Arbitrary Waveform Generators.

How to Control Tabor AWGs with LabVIEW - Using SCPI commands

In this tutorial, we will give a quick start guide on how you can communicate with the Tabor AWG using Standard Commands for Programmable Instruments (SCPI). SCPI commands are an ASCII-based set of commands for reading and writing instrument settings.

How to Control Tabor AWGs with LabVIEW - Using the IVI driver

In the previous tutorial, we have shown how to communicate with Tabor AWG using SCPI commands. Another way is by creating a device object using the Tabor IVI driver. This way, one can communicate with the Tabor AWG, using pre-defined functions. In this tutorial, we will give a quick start guide on how you can communicate with the Tabor AWG using the IVI driver.
